Short Battery Life
A frequently reported issue is the thermostat battery running low. This problem can disrupt connectivity and performance.
Causes:
- Exposure to heat sources such as direct sunlight or nearby appliances.
- High display brightness or use of unnecessary features.
- Lack of a consistent power source (e.g., missing C wire).
Solutions:
- Protect against heat sources: Relocate the thermostat if it’s near sunlight or appliances that emit heat.
- Adjust settings: Lower display brightness and disable features you don’t need.
- Use a common wire: Installing a C wire ensures constant power, reducing reliance on batteries. If you’re unsure how to add a C wire, consult an HVAC technician.
- Replace batteries: Use high-quality lithium batteries for longer life.
Wi-Fi Connectivity Problems
Without a stable Wi-Fi connection, your smart thermostat’s remote capabilities and integrations with the Nest app or Google Home app may fail.
Causes:
- Weak Wi-Fi signal in the thermostat’s location.
- Interference from other Bluetooth or wireless devices.
- Router configuration issues.
Solutions:
- Check signal strength: Ensure your Wi-Fi router is close enough and free of obstructions.
- Reboot the thermostat: A simple reboot can often resolve connectivity issues.
- Reduce interference: Adjust the placement of other smart devices to minimize signal conflicts.
- Reset network settings: If problems persist, reset the thermostat’s Wi-Fi settings and reconnect via the Nest app.
Sensor Malfunctions
The Nest temperature sensor may fail to measure room temperatures accurately or communicate effectively with the thermostat.
Causes:
- Incorrect placement or obstructed sensors.
- Dirt or debris on the sensor surface.
- Outdated firmware.
Solutions:
- Clean and reposition sensors: Use a soft cloth to clean the sensor and ensure it’s placed in a well-ventilated area.
- Calibrate settings: Adjust sensor settings through the Nest app to improve accuracy.
- Check for updates: Ensure your thermostat firmware is up-to-date via the Google Home app.
Wiring and Power Issues
Wiring problems can cause the thermostat to go offline or malfunction. Incorrect wiring connections can also lead to power issues.
Solutions:
- Inspect connections: Turn off your HVAC system and check all wiring connections for looseness or damage. Secure any loose wires.
- Install a common wire: If power issues persist, a C wire can provide consistent power to the thermostat.
- Seek professional help: For complex wiring issues, consult an HVAC technician.
Temperature and Fan Control Problems
Inaccurate temperature readings or fan control failures can affect your home’s comfort.
Temperature Solutions:
- Ensure no curtains or furniture block the sensor.
- Use the Nest app to recalibrate the temperature settings.
Fan Control Solutions:
- Verify fan settings in the app.
- Perform a factory reset if settings fail to resolve the issue.
